Fluke 772 Milliamp Process Clamp Loop Meter
Key features Loop meter that measures 4 to 20 mA signals without breaking the loop Features best in class 0.2% accuracy Delivers 0.01 mA resolution and sensitivity Measures mA signals for PLC and control system analog I/O Product overview: Fluke 772 Milliamp Process Clamp Loop Meter Fluke 772 Milliamp Clamp Loop Meter measures, sources, and simulates 4-20 mA signals for testing control system I/O or IPs The Fluke 772 loop meter adds to the basic capabilities of the Fluke 771 to save more time and expand its applications. With the 771, you'll also be able to: source and simulate 4-20 mA signals for testing control system I/O; measure 4-20 mA signals with in-circuit measurement; power a transmitter with the 24 V loop power supply; and automatically ramp and step change the 4-20 mA output for remote testing. You'll be able to test 4–20 mA signals five times faster than with traditional DMMs, and without breaking the loop. That means you can troubleshoot a live device without having to power down, which can save you time, and help you avoid possibly missing something going on in the process. Other useful features: Simulates 4-20 mA signals for testing control system I/O Sources 4 to 20 mA signals for testing control system I/O or I/Ps Measures 4 to 20 mA signals with in-circuit measurement Includes simultaneous mA in-circuit measurement with 24V loop power for powering and testing transmitters Features a detachable clamp with extension cable for measurements in tight locations Captures and displays changing measurements with Hold function Offers mA output linear ramp or 25% step output Extends battery life with auto-off and backlight timeout Dual backlit display with both mA measurement and percent of 4 to 20 mA span Measurement Spotlight to illuminate hard to see wires in dark enclosures Measures 10 to 50 mA signals in older control systems using the 99.9 mA range Automatically changes the 4 to 20 mA output for remote testing Specifications: Fluke 772 Milliamp Process Clamp Loop Meter Specifications Diameter of measurable conductor 0.177” or 4.5 mm max Operating temperature -10 to 50ºC Storage temperature -25 to 60ºC Operating humidity < 90% @ <30ºC, < 75% @ 30 to 55ºC Operating altitude 0 to 2000 m IP rating IP 40 Size 44 x 70 x 246 mm (2 7/8 x 5 ¾ x 11 5/8 in) Weight 410 g, (14.4 oz) Vibration Random 2 g, 5 to 500 Hz Shock 1 meter drop test (except the jaw) EMI/RFI Meets EN61326-1 For current measurement w/ JAW, add 1mA to specification for EMC field strengths of 1V/m up to 3V/m. Temperature coefficient 0.01% ºC (< 18ºC or > 28ºC) Power, battery life (4) AA 1.5 V Alkaline, IEC LR6, 12 hours in mA source into 500 ohms Warranty Three years for electronics One year for cable and clamp assembly Functional Specifications mA measurement (measured by clamp) Resolution / range 0 to 20.99 mA Accuracy 0.2% + 5 counts Resolution / range 21.0mA to 100.0 mA Accuracy 1% + 5 counts mA measurement (measured in series with test jacks) Resolution / range 0 to 24.00 mA Accuracy 0.2% + 2 counts mA source (maximum mA drive: 24 mA into 1,000 ohms) Resolution / range 0 to 24.00 mA Accuracy 0.2% + 2 counts mA simulate (maximum voltage 50 V dc) Resolution / range 0 to 24.00 mA Accuracy 0.2% + 2 counts
